Clear Trichome Phenotype
The Clear Trichome Phenotype refers to cannabis plants displaying predominantly clear or translucent trichome heads during early to mid-flower stages. This trait is genetically influenced and appears across multiple strain families, though the timing and prominence of clear trichomes varies by cultivar and environmental conditions. Trichome color—ranging from clear through cloudy to amber—has been documented in breeding records as a visible developmental marker rather than a reliable indicator of cannabinoid maturity. Breeders and growers have historically used trichome appearance as one visual reference point, though its relationship to harvest timing remains subject to individual phenotypic variation. Understanding trichome development requires careful observation of multiple plant characteristics rather than reliance on color alone.

Breeders working with trichome expression often track clear-trichome phenotypes as a genetic trait within specific lineages, noting how environmental stress, nutrient uptake, and maturation rates influence visual development. Selecting for consistent trichome progression patterns can help stabilize predictable plant expression in breeding programs.
